**Ticket: Locker door fails to release after paid cycle (FreshStash app)**

When a customer completes payment for a laundry pickup, the unlock request occasionally times out and the locker stays latched. Reproduced twice on the Maplewick kiosk cluster. The retry path silently swallows the error instead of re-issuing the open command. The failing build is identified below.

build token for tajeg-bajep: htk14_409ba9df6b8acb

## Further Reading

The orders table in Carthollow uses soft deletes exclusively: rows are flagged via `deleted_at` rather than removed, and every read path must filter accordingly. Reviewers should verify that new queries go through the `ActiveOrders` scope, since raw table access has caused double-refund incidents twice. Background purging of rows older than ninety days is handled by the Tidewarden job, which has its own retry semantics. The full rationale, schema history, and purge schedule are documented on the internal page below.

operations page: https://confluence.lumiclabs.internal/projects/display/browse/projects/b6be

**Q: Why did my request get a 429 from the Tollgate gateway?**

Tollgate enforces per-service token buckets: 200 requests/minute default, bursts up to 50. Limits are keyed on the calling service identity, not IP. If you're reviewing code that retries on 429, check it honors the Retry-After header and backs off exponentially — hammering the gateway triggers a temporary ban. Custom limits require a quota entry in the gateway config repo, approved by the platform team. For quota increases or disputes, email the gateway owners at the address below.

escalation mailbox, fahaf-bajep: druael@lumiccorp.internal